The Code Hero: Understanding Hemingway's Protagonists
Hemingway's characters frequently embody what critics term the “code hero,” a construct defined not by overt heroism but by a strict, personal code of conduct. These people operate within a chaotic world, facing adversity with a stoic demeanor. Their fortitude isn’t demonstrated through victory , but through maintaining dignity under immense pressure . This philosophy involves adherence to principles —often involving valor f168 , honesty, and restraint —even when facing inevitable failure . Rather than grandstanding , they embrace their burdens silently, finding a trace of meaning in the basic acts of existing . Their actions, though sometimes heartbreaking, underscore a belief in personal responsibility and the importance of honesty in a landscape often devoid of fairness .

Hemingway's Influence on Modern American Writing
Ernest Hemingway exerted a lasting impact on modern American writing . His signature style, characterized by terse sentences, simple language, and a focus on unadorned observation, challenged the verbose writing that came before him. Many later American authors embraced his techniques, leading to a move toward a more blunt and realistic narrative tone . Though critics may debate the scope of his inheritance , there's scant question that Hemingway formed the path of American literature .
